By the Horse’s Wings by K. E. Brungardt

Zia has remarkable magical abilities and a unique bond with animals.
She doesn’t know she has powers.
When her two brothers and sister are kidnapped by a rebel army that threatens to destroy her nation, Zia leaves on a dangerous quest to rescue them. Only then does she realize she harbors powerful dormant magic she must somehow unlock to use.
Zia must guard her secrets closely, especially after bonding with a winged horse, a forbidden union. A royal edict also prevents women from learning magic, but without it, her country and her siblings are at risk from sinister magicians.
With only courage, a sword, resolve, and a handful of allies, Zia must tap into her concealed powers to save her family and maybe even her country.
Can she find a way to use her hidden magic and rescue her loved ones from the rebel army?
Find out in By the Horse’s Wings, an epic fantasy coming of age magical adventure, with spelled swords, animal companions, winged horses, and plenty of action as Zia battles to save her loved ones and her country.

Author Bio:

Karen Kanouse is an award-winning author and watercolor artist whose creativity is matched only by her love for animals and birds. Retiring from family practice medicine, she turned to writing and returned to watercolor painting, infusing her storytelling and artwork with the charm of furry and feathered friends.
With a love for reading science fiction and fantasy, Karen’s writing transports readers to realms of wonder. She’s always had a vivid imagination and uses that to create new worlds for you to explore.
Karen loves all animals, except perhaps hyenas. She’s fluffy enough to be a cat but not a cat burglar, and she blames Good’N’Plenty for the fluff.
